Output c23caaa788feeb98c8005c33bd0b5caa376205e6933a5ce4334bca58cac17310:0

value
249926
script pubkey
OP_HASH160 OP_PUSHBYTES_20 203ddc6186c99e6656f320b27e637d9a916a09c4 OP_EQUAL
address
34dVerHAe7HZ8PzBUSMQs7nFgMrqNQiL3z
transaction
c23caaa788feeb98c8005c33bd0b5caa376205e6933a5ce4334bca58cac17310
confirmations
385612
spent
true